The iOS app iSH [0] allows you to do this, it’s a full blown Alpine environment running through x86 emulation in the app. I’ve been using it for a while, as far as I can tell almost all of the Alpine packages run without any issues.

Much of that is out of their hands unfortunately. Motorola don't use the latest Snapdragon SoCs in most of their more affordable models, and Qualcomm are the only ones so far (outside Samsung/Google) who seem willing to support what is needed (MTE, Android SE imp etc.)

The only viable solution is to go for a fully open mobile OS, probably based on Linux or a BSD. There are two big difficulties here.
The first is as you mentioned, most devices are severely locked down and their internal details hidden behind NDAs. Getting even the basic set of drivers working is a challenge. The solution is to ask friendly vendors (like Fairphone) for support and then aggressively purse compatibility with them. I'm very much willing to restrict my purchase choices to vendors who agree to such collaborations. If this works, others will follow eventually - like what we've seen with Linux on desktops and laptops.
The second problem is the app ecosystem. It's a chicken and egg problem. You need customers for software vendors to support the platform. But you need a large software ecosystem to attract customers.
